AD07 XVR is a 2007 Volvo S80 in Green with a 2,401c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 23 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 69.6%.
Across all 2007 Volvo S80 models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.3% with a typical mileage of 95,880 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Volvo S80 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 16,357 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AD07 XVR,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volvo S80 typ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 19 years old, this Volvo S80 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
